The First Great Helicopter |
December 3, 2009 |
| Reviewer:
NVD
from CA, United States
|
|
I have had a lot of cheap little helicopters (picoZ, Havoc, to name a few) and they are all 20 bucks and last about 20 minutes (not the batteries, they break in 20 minutes, the batteries last 2 minutes) plus all they do is hover and go aroud in circles.
But this helicopter is different.
First it is $100 ($90, with $10 rebate until 12/31/09).
Second it's durable (I have had it for over 20 minutes and its hasn't broken yet). Plus if it does break it has a full line of replacement parts (you could build the helicopter on parts alone).
Third the batteries last about 10 minutes and take about 20to charge (I have the 110mah battery, but one comment about the charger, get rechargeable for it it gobbles up batteries).
Overall when I got this I thought it would be so easy I would be bored with in the hour, wrong I could fly it but it takes practice to get good at this little bugger (but if you do want something harder there's the Blade MSR )

Great fun |
October 20, 2009 |
| Reviewer:
Steven Morgan
from Interlachen, FL United States
|
|
This is the first heli I have been able to fly. It is cute, stable and lots of fun to fly in no wind or indoors. It could use some more forward control, it is very slow in forward flight, otherwise it's great.
